How To Make Green Bean and Corn Casserole

Preparation: 15 minutes
Cooking: 30 minutes
Total: 45 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1 pound green beans, trimmed
  • 1 cup corn kernels
  • 1/2 cup diced onion
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1/2 cup vegetable broth
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up bread crumbs
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).

  2. Bring a pot of salted water to a boil. Add the green beans and corn, and cook for 3-4 minutes until crisp-tender. Drain and set aside.

  3. In a sk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the onion and garlic, and sauté until softened.

  4. Add the green beans, corn, and vegetable broth to the skillet. Season with salt and pepper, and stir to combine.

  5. Transfer the mixture to a casserole dish.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ese on top, followed by bread crumbs.

  6.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the top is golden brown.

  7. Serve hot and enjoy!

Nutrition

  • Calories : 255kcal
  • Total Fat : 12g
  • Saturated Fat : 5g
  • Cholesterol : 20mg
  • Sodium : 405mg
  • Total Carbohydrates : 30g
  • Dietary Fiber : 5g
  • Sugar : 7g
  • Protein : 9g
